Game details
Reggiana played against Sampdoria in Serie B (Italy). The game was played on May 8, 2026. Final score: 1:0.
Recent form
Reggiana has 1 win, 1 draw and 3 losses over its last five games, averaging 0.80 points per game. Sampdoria has 3 wins, 1 draw and 1 loss, with 2.00 points per game.
Scoring records
Reggiana scores 0.95 goals per game and allows 1.51. Sampdoria scores 0.95 and allows 1.27. Games in this league average 2.54 goals.
BTTS and goal totals
Both teams score in 57% of Reggiana's games and 51% of Sampdoria's. The Over 2.5 rates are 49% and 41%, compared with league averages of 54% for BTTS and 48% for Over 2.5.
xG and shots
Sampdoria has the higher season xG average, 1.37 to 1.13 per game. Reggiana takes 10.5 shots per game, while Sampdoria takes 12.7.
First-half and second-half trends
Reggiana leads at halftime in 16% of its games and scores 0.41 goals per game after halftime. Sampdoria leads at halftime in 14% and scores 0.70 after halftime.
When the teams score
Reggiana's most productive scoring window is minutes 16-30 (9 goals). For Sampdoria, it is minutes 76-90+ (14 goals). These are past scoring patterns, not predicted goal times.
League scoring profile
Serie B games average 2.54 goals. Both teams score in 54% of games, and 48% finish with at least three goals.
Head-to-head record
Before this game, one previous meeting was available. The record was 0 home wins, 0 draws and 1 away win. Those games averaged 3.00 goals, with both teams scoring in 100% of them.

General match analysis
I predict a draw (X). Reggiana average 1.11 goals at home with xG for 1.21, higher shot conversion 10% and 3.61 shots on target per game, while Sampdoria score only 0.72 goals away on average with xG for 1.25 and lower conversion 6%, giving the hosts an efficiency advantage. However, the visitors are in better form — 3 wins in the last 5 matches and 2.0 points per game in that period versus Reggiana’s 0.8 ppg — and sit 12th compared to Reggiana’s 20th, which favors Sampdoria. Defensively the differences are small: Reggiana have home xG against 1.51, Sampdoria have away xG against 1.36, suggesting an even, low-scoring affair. Considering the hosts’ efficiency and the visitors’ form, the most likely outcome is a draw or a low-scoring result for both sides.
